Risk Awareness

OBSERVE: Gambling, while an entertainment form, can present risks if not approached mindfully. Knowing the signs of risky behaviour is essential for personal well-being.

EXPAND: Players may overlook early indicators of harmful play. Recognising these signs, assessing one's habits, and intervening early can protect individuals from developing gambling issues. Australian standards require explicit player information on potential harms and self-evaluation mechanisms.

REFLECT: The following are common signs of potential gambling addiction. Consider whether any reflect your current behaviour:

  • Frequent betting or playing longer than intended
  • Difficulty reducing or stopping your gambling activities
  • Preoccupation with casino games even when not playing
  • Neglect of work, studies, or family responsibilities
  • Borrowing money to gamble or chasing losses
  • Lying about gambling amounts or time spent

Self-Assessment Test

  1. Do you often gamble for longer than you plan?
  2. Have you tried (and failed) to limit your gambling?
  3. Has gambling caused you financial difficulties?
  4. Do you ever feel restless or irritable if you cannot gamble?
  5. Has your gambling affected relationships with friends or family?

Support Resources

OBSERVE: Access to qualified support is integral for responsible gaming, as mandated by industry and Australian legal standards.

EXPAND: The following organisations offer confidential advice, crisis support, and counselling for gambling-related issues. lucky7even provides these external contacts so players may seek help independently at any time.

  • GAMCARE: UK-based, expert guidance, live chat, information, and referral services for all forms of gambling harm.
  • Gamblers Anonymous Australia: Peer-support group meetings, online forums, and self-help tools.
  • Gambling Help Online (Australia): 24/7 confidential online chat and phone support, tools for self-assessment, counselling, and crisis advice.
  • National Debt Helpline (Australia): Financial counselling for individuals affected by gambling.
  • European Gambling Therapy: Online support, discussion boards, and live therapy (international).

Each service operates independently from lucky7even, ensuring impartial support to all players and affected individuals in Australia and worldwide.

Help for Family

OBSERVE: Gambling-related issues often affect not only the individual but also family members, partners, and close friends. Informing family on how to intervene appropriately is part of comprehensive player protection under AU regulations.

EXPAND: Addressing gambling harm requires understanding, communication, and the right support mechanisms for those impacted by a loved one's behaviours.

How to Support Loved Ones

  • Choose a private, non-confrontational moment to express your concerns.
  • Use "I" statements (e.g., "I am worried about you..."), and listen without judgement.
  • Encourage the person to use lucky7even's responsible gaming tools, including self-assessment and self-exclusion.
  • Offer to accompany them to professional help or provide information on the support resources listed above.

Family Support Groups & Next Steps

It is strongly recommended to consult a licensed psychotherapist or healthcare professional. Immediate advice is also available from the listed hotlines.
